2008数据库服务器为啥不启动
问题
2008数据库服务器为啥不启动
一、硬件问题
硬盘故障:数据库文件所在的硬盘出现坏道或其他硬件故障。
内存不足:服务器内存不足以支持数据库的运行。
CPU 故障:CPU 故障会阻止服务器启动或正常运行数据库。
电源故障:电源供应不稳定或中断,导致服务器无法启动。
二、软件问题
数据库损坏:数据库文件损坏或不完整,导致服务器无法加载。
索引损坏:索引损坏会导致数据库启动缓慢或无法启动。
软件不兼容:安装了与服务器版本不兼容的软件或补丁程序。
反病毒软件冲突:反病毒软件扫描数据库文件时发生冲突。
服务未启动:SQL Server 服务未正确启动或配置。
数据库锁定:数据库被另一个进程锁定,阻止服务器启动。
三、网络问题
网络连接问题:服务器与数据库引擎之间的网络连接出现问题。
防火墙阻止:防火墙阻止了服务器与数据库引擎之间的通信。
四、其他原因
系统文件损坏:Windows 操作系统或 SQL Server 系统文件损坏。
病毒或恶意软件感染:病毒或恶意软件已感染服务器,阻止了数据库的启动。
日志文件过大:日志文件过大,导致服务器启动时出现问题。
五、如何解决
1. 检查硬件问题
运行硬件诊断工具以检测硬盘、内存和 CPU 故障。
确保电源供应稳定。
2. 检查软件问题
修复数据库文件,使用 DBCC CHECKDB 命令或 SQL Server 管理 Studio。
重建索引,使用 DBCC REINDEX 命令。
卸载不兼容的软件或补丁程序。
配置反病毒软件例外,允许扫描数据库文件。
3. 检查网络问题
检查网络连接并确保没有防火墙阻止。
使用 telnet 或其他工具测试服务器与数据库引擎之间的连接。
4. 检查其他问题
修复损坏的系统文件,使用 System File Checker 工具。
扫描服务器是否存在病毒或恶意软件。
清理日志文件,使其缩小到可管理的大小。
以上为是众多网友友对《2008数据库服务器为啥不启动》的相关解答,希望对您的问题有所帮助。